http://templesmc.staging.wpengine.com/tutv/
在我使用嵌套网格的alpha
和omega
类的站点的某些部分中div
,Internet Explorer 8 及更低版本似乎不承认这些类的存在。在 IE 的检查器中,它显示了 10px 的原始网格边距,而不会被alpha
/omega
类覆盖。
这会通过留下额外的 10px 边距来破坏布局。
我已经到处搜索了——我知道 IE8 上边距错误,但我没有看到任何关于左右边距问题的信息。
http://templesmc.staging.wpengine.com/tutv/
在我使用嵌套网格的alpha
和omega
类的站点的某些部分中div
,Internet Explorer 8 及更低版本似乎不承认这些类的存在。在 IE 的检查器中,它显示了 10px 的原始网格边距,而不会被alpha
/omega
类覆盖。
这会通过留下额外的 10px 边距来破坏布局。
我已经到处搜索了——我知道 IE8 上边距错误,但我没有看到任何关于左右边距问题的信息。
问题是在 css 中,类 alpha 和 omega 使用在 IE8 及以下版本中不起作用的 nth-child:
.alpha, .has-taxonomy-show.singular #content .video-sidebar .video-section .video-item:nth-child(even)
.omega, .has-taxonomy-show.singular #content .video-sidebar .video-section .video-item:nth-child(odd)
你应该只为 IE8 使用 JQuery<